Javier Lozano, Jr. provides 7 tips for facility and property management companies on improving their marketing during an economic downturn. The tips include 1) knowing your numbers, 2) focusing on promoting education, 3) doubling down on content marketing, 4) leveraging employee advocacy, 5) engaging prospects through events and communities, 6) avoiding tactics that lack value, and 7) optimizing conversion points on the website. In this podcast episode, seasoned CMO, Javier Lozano, Jr. discusses strategies to align marketing and sales in facility or property management companies. He emphasizes the importance of weekly pipeline reviews, measuring leads, bringing predictability into the funnel, and utilizing ideal customer profiles. Javier Lozano, Jr. discusses the challenges faced by FM businesses in the current tough economic environment and emphasizes the need for proactive strategies to navigate the market. He highlights the importance of refining processes, exploring new verticals, and creating sales enablement tools to adapt to changing conditions.
